Why Quit E-Cigarettes?
While e-cigarettes are often marketed as safer alternatives to traditional tobacco products, they still present potential health risks. Nicotine addiction, respiratory issues, and other complications are common concerns. Recognizing these risks can be a compelling motivator for change.
Effective Methods to Quit E-Cigarettes
- Set Clear Goals: Establish a quitting date and outline your motivations. This helps create a clear path and prevents wavering in moments of craving.
- Seek Professional Help:
Consult with healthcare providers who can guide you through nicotine-free therapies or medication to ease withdrawal symptoms. - Join Support Groups: Connecting with others on a similar journey offers encouragement and shared experiences, making the process more manageable.
- Identify Triggers: Recognize the situations that tempt you to use e-cigarettes and devise strategies to avoid or control these triggers.
- Adopt Healthy Habits: Engage in physical activities, meditation, or hobbies that divert your focus and promote well-being.
The Impact of Mindfulness
Mindfulness practices can enhance quit e-cigarettes efforts. Techniques such as deep breathing, yoga, and focused meditation help manage stress and reduce the urge to vape. Integrating these practices into daily routines not only aids in quitting but also fosters a healthier lifestyle.
Benefits of Quitting E-Cigarettes

Improved Health: Quitting leads to enhanced lung function, reduced risk of heart disease, and overall improved physical health. Financial Savings: Not purchasing e-cigarettes can lead to significant savings.
FAQs
Is quitting e-cigarettes harder than quitting regular smoking?
While challenges vary, many find quitting e-cigarettes easier due to lower nicotine levels. However, commitment and proper strategies are key.
Can quitting e-cigarettes reverse health issues?
Yes, many respiratory and cardiovascular improvements are observed after quitting. It’s recommended to seek medical advice for personalized assessments.
Are there alternative methods to assist quitting?
Yes, options like nicotine replacement therapies, counseling, and mobile apps are useful tools that provide guidance and support throughout the journey.
